What is Argus Consulting?

Argus Consulting is a professional engineering firm that specializes in the planning, design, and construction management of fuel systems and related infrastructure. They primarily serve clients in the aviation, transportation, and energy sectors, focusing on projects like airport fueling systems, pipeline infrastructure, and industrial fuel storage. Their expertise includes both new construction and the upgrade or maintenance of existing systems to ensure safety, compliance, and efficiency. Argus Consulting is known for its technical knowledge, innovative solutions, and commitment to quality in complex, mission-critical environments.

Real Estate Systems Analyst

Compensation: $100k-$125k + 20% bonus 100% onsite in El Segundo Company Summary

A leading real estate investment firm specializing in debt and equity investments across the U.S., managing a multi-billion-dollar portfolio. The firm partners with institutional investors and operates across diverse asset classes. Known for its disciplined investment approach and data-driven decision-making.

Position Summary

This role will support and enhance systems used across debt origination, asset management, and portfolio management. This role focuses on improving data integrity, optimizing workflows, and ensuring applications align with business needs. The position sits at the intersection of real estate, data, and technology, requiring both technical and functional expertise.

Responsibilities

  • Support and administer business applications related to debt and portfolio management
  • Customize and configure systems to align with business workflows
  • Ensure data quality through validation, mapping, and QA processes
  • Collaborate with asset management, portfolio management, and IT teams
  • Manage user onboarding, permissions, and training
  • Troubleshoot system issues and coordinate with external vendors
  • Maintain documentation and support ongoing system improvements

Qualifications

  • 4+ years in business systems, applications, or financial systems roles
  • Experience in real estate or financial services environments
  • Strong SQL and advanced Excel skills
  • Familiarity with platforms such as Argus, RealINSIGHT, Backshop, Chatham, or similar
  • Experience with data validation, system configuration, and workflow optimization
  • Strong communication and stakeholder management skills
